☐ Verify the signing key for BranchReaper, Tellwick Systems' stale-branch cleanup bot, before rotation. Confirm the bot's deploy key was generated inside the Havenlock HSM, that no export occurred, and that both ceremony witnesses have initialed the log. Once the custodian from the Marlowe vault confirms quorum, record the recovery passphrase exactly as read aloud below.

strongbox words: raldor-eliir-lamael

## Authentication

SproutMinder's scheduling daemon talks to the internal Greenhouse Sync API for every watering-plan update. Before cutting a release, confirm that the auth middleware is pinned to the version listed in `deps.lock`, since older builds silently skipped token validation on retry. Tokens are scoped per environment; staging and production must never share credentials. Release candidates should be smoke-tested against staging first. Use the staging key provided below for that verification pass.

API key for bageg-kajef: vxb2-ss

## Configuration

Validator plugins for Checkpost load from the `plugins/` directory at startup — drop in a `.so` or a Python module, your call. Each plugin declares its schema targets in a manifest; bad manifests get skipped with a warning, not a crash. Ordering matters, so name files with numeric prefixes if you care. Remote plugins pull from our internal registry, which needs auth. Put this line in your env file to let the loader fetch them:

secret setting of tajof-bahif: COURIER_KEY3=65d